Could Nikon’s Yamaha Tie-Up Quietly Reframe Its Healthcare Ambitions for Investors in (TSE:7731)?

Simply Wall St
  • Nikon Instruments Inc. recently announced a partnership with Yamaha Motor Co., Ltd. in the United States, combining Nikon’s advanced imaging platforms with Yamaha’s CELL HANDLER 2 system at the Nikon BioImaging Lab near Boston to support pharmaceutical drug discovery workflows.
  • This collaboration expands Nikon’s presence in life sciences by offering integrated, workflow-focused services for cell-based research, deepening its role in early-stage drug development support.

Nikon Investment Narrative Recap

To own Nikon, you need to believe its shift from traditional imaging into higher value industrial and healthcare solutions can offset near term pressure in semiconductor and digital manufacturing. The Yamaha partnership adds credibility to Nikon’s healthcare push, but it does not materially change the most immediate catalyst, which remains execution in Precision Equipment, or the key risk of delayed semiconductor recovery and its impact on already reduced earnings guidance.

The announcement that Nikon is developing digital lithography systems for advanced packaging in the AI market is the clearest recent catalyst connected to this story. If Nikon can pair cutting edge lithography with growing healthcare services such as the Yamaha collaboration, investors may see a more balanced business mix that is less reliant on cyclical semiconductor orders over time.

Nikon’s narrative projects ¥753.2 billion revenue and ¥41.0 billion earnings by 2028. This requires 2.0% yearly revenue growth and a ¥28.2 billion earnings increase from ¥12.8 billion today.
